孙永军 1 年之前
父节点
当前提交
9a86cfc465

+ 3 - 1
src/main/java/com/sxtvs/open/api/chat/entity/KimiChat.java

@@ -22,7 +22,9 @@ public class KimiChat implements Serializable {
 
     private static final long serialVersionUID = 1L;
 
-    @TableId(value = "id")
+    @TableId(value = "chat_id")
+    private  Long chatId;
+
     private String id;
 
     private Long groupId;

+ 1 - 1
src/main/java/com/sxtvs/open/api/chat/service/impl/KimiChatServiceImpl.java

@@ -168,7 +168,7 @@ public class KimiChatServiceImpl extends ServiceImpl<KimiChatMapper, KimiChat> i
 
         List<Message> messageList = new ArrayList<>();
 
-        lambdaQuery().eq( KimiChat::getGroupId, kimiChat.getGroupId() ).list().forEach( x -> {
+        lambdaQuery().eq( KimiChat::getGroupId, kimiChat.getGroupId() ).orderByAsc(KimiChat::getChatId).list().forEach( x -> {
             Message message = new Message();
             message.setRole(x.getRole());
             message.setContent(x.getContent());